My horror story....
I've ordered a Wireless Access point from them. They sent a refurbished one. It was missing the installation CD. Now, I do not care much for the installation CD but I was upset that I payed for a new access point but instead got a used one. So I went and checked the product link and no where did it say that it was a refurbished one.
I complained to the CSR and the CSR gave me "things happen" explanation and was very nonchalant in his attitude. I was so upset and I told him that I wanted to cancel my order and just return the product.
He told me that I couldn't return it for the money back. He said that he'll only exchange it for a new one.
This is where the story gets worse...
He said that I would have to pay for my own shipping to ship the refurb access point. I argued with him that I should not have to assume any shipping charges because the whole problem occured because of their mistake.
After much arguing, I decided to hang up and try another CSR.
I called again and got a different CSR but with same results...
I called the third CSR and this time, after threatening to sue the bejesus out of them, the CSR manager said that they would send out a box for return.
I was moderately satisfied and I asked that they send out a NEW replacement ASAP. However the CSR put me on hold and after 10 minutes he came back and told me that they don't stock the NEW Access Points...
Now at this point, I was at a boiling point... The fact that they didn't stock the new access points and falsely advertised it as a new one was really upsetting. Even the price wasn't that low for common sense to kick in and remind me that it was a refurb product.
Anyhow. The CSR kept on apologizing for the error but kept on saying that there is nothing he can do. I asked for the manager but CSR would put me on hold and come back to tell me that the manager wasn't there.
I was so upset and so pissed, it was unbelievable... I couldn't stand the fact that I got scammed....
Anyhow, for the next 5 minutes, CSR kept on saying that I couldn't return my product but only exchange it for the same item.... OMG... Back to where we started from.....
Anyhow... I was so pissed I just hung up the phone.
I hooked up the Access Point and it worked fine so I just bit my mouth and did not call them back.
